AI Transparency Report

The Ernest And Golda Huitt Privatefoundation demonstrates consistent financial stability with assets around $750,000 over the past decade, currently at $746,362. As a private foundation, its primary function is grantmaking, and its expenses are largely directed towards these programmatic activities. The organization consistently reports zero officer compensation, indicating a volunteer-led or minimally compensated leadership structure, which contributes to lower administrative overhead. While the foundation's revenue fluctuates year-to-year, ranging from $12,208 to $92,128, its asset base remains robust. The latest filing shows revenue of $27,744 against expenses of $23,212, indicating a surplus for the period. The foundation's liabilities are consistently minimal ($0 or $1), suggesting a healthy balance sheet and low financial risk. Its NTEE code T22 indicates it is a private grantmaking foundation, which aligns with its operational profile. Overall, the foundation appears to be financially sound and operates with a high degree of spending efficiency due to its lack of executive compensation. Its consistent asset base and minimal liabilities suggest a well-managed endowment supporting its philanthropic mission. Transparency is high given the public availability of its 990 filings and the clear reporting of its financial activities.

Filing History

IRS 990 filing history for Ernest And Golda Huitt Privatefoundation showing financial trends over 10 years of public records:

Over 10 years of IRS 990 filings (2011–2023), Ernest And Golda Huitt Privatefoundation's revenue has grown by 16.8%, moving from $24K to $28K. Total assets decreased by 0.4% over the same period, from $763K to $760K. Total functional expenses fell by 45%, from $42K to $23K. In its most recent filing year (2023), Ernest And Golda Huitt Privatefoundation reported a surplus of $5K, with revenue exceeding expenses. The organization holds $1 in liabilities against $760K in assets (debt-to-asset ratio: 0.0%), resulting in net assets of $760K.

YearRevenueExpensesAssetsLiabilitiesOfficer Comp. %PDF
2023 $28K $23K $760K $1
2022 $32K $39K $754K $1
2021 $88K $62K $758K $1
2020 $38K $59K $733K $1
2019 $53K $54K $754K $1 View 990
2015 $55K $53K $750K $0 View 990
2014 $92K $52K $746K $0 View 990
2013 $43K $57K $706K $0 View 990
2012 $12K $57K $720K $0 View 990
2011 $24K $42K $763K $1 View 990
